Red-crossed Button Slug
Tortricidia can be difficult to determine with absolute certainty without rearing to adulthood. This one was really tiny, which makes I.D. even more challenging.
For this one, I'm going withTortricidia pallida. The color patterning seem to fit...and T pallida is the most common button slug found in my neck of the woods.
Found on River Birch
Sideling Hill W.M.A.
Washington County, Maryland
July 9, 2017
